Whether you are under sail or power the challenges of navigation are similar. There is a wide range of published information on cruising in Welsh waters providing you with detailed pilotage information, ensuring your cruising holiday in Wales is a pleasure rather than a burden. Admiralty and Imray Charts cover Wales in the greatest detail and there are several comprehensive pilots to Wales providing complete and detailed information on nearly every stretch of water, anchorage, marina and harbour.
